前端代码质量
前端代码质量构建卓越用户体验的基石在当今快速迭代的互联网时代前端代码质量直接影响用户体验、维护成本和团队协作效率。高质量的代码不仅能减少错误还能提升性能让产品更具竞争力。那么如何衡量和提升前端代码质量以下从几个关键维度展开分析。**代码可读性与规范**清晰的代码结构和一致的编码规范是团队协作的基础。通过使用ESLint、Prettier等工具强制统一代码风格结合注释和文档能显著降低维护成本。例如变量命名遵循语义化原则函数保持单一职责避免“面条式”代码。**性能优化策略**前端性能直接影响用户留存。优化手段包括减少HTTP请求合并资源文件、懒加载非关键资源、使用虚拟列表优化长列表渲染。避免频繁操作DOM利用防抖/节流控制事件触发频率可大幅提升页面响应速度。**组件化与复用性**合理的组件拆分能提高代码复用率。采用模块化设计如React Hooks或Vue Composition API将UI与逻辑解耦。通过Storybook等工具维护组件库确保团队共享同一套高质量组件减少重复开发。**错误处理与监控**健壮的前端代码需具备完善的错误捕获机制。全局监听未处理的Promise异常使用Sentry等工具上报运行时错误。对用户输入进行校验避免因非法数据导致页面崩溃。定期分析监控数据定位高频问题并优化。**可测试性与自动化**编写单元测试Jest和端到端测试Cypress覆盖核心功能确保代码修改后不引入回归问题。结合CI/CD流程自动化执行测试和部署提升交付效率。测试覆盖率不应流于形式需聚焦关键业务逻辑。提升前端代码质量是一个持续改进的过程。从规范到性能从组件设计到错误防御每个环节都需团队共同重视。只有不断迭代优化才能打造出稳定、高效的前端应用为用户提供流畅的数字化体验。
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/2512319.html
如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!